**Job Title: Research Scientist**
The Research Scientist will engage in autonomous research focused on antiviral RNA interference and immune mechanisms within Aedes aegypti mosquitoes, aiming to devise strategies for vector management. The role includes data analysis, drafting scientific papers, and providing guidance to laboratory staff. Applicants should possess a Ph.D. in a pertinent life sciences discipline and have a minimum of six years of applicable research experience. Expertise in molecular biology, virology, and vector biology is crucial, as is the capacity to operate in BSL-2/BSL-3 laboratory settings.
